Redesign the binary cache and bases on the compiler to output the dependency header files info for every module. The binary cache will directly consume the dependency header files info and doesn't parse the C source code by iteself. Also redesign the dependency files list format for module and try to share the common lib hash result as more as possible in local process. Remove the unnecessary share data access across multiprocessing.
